Overview


Microwaves are one kind of electromagnetic waves with very short wavelengths. They mostly range from 1m to 1mm and are thus very small compared to the radio waves. Other than cooking food in ovens, microwaves are used extensively for a variety of applications. They are used for point-to-point communication, radars, satellite communication, remote sensing, radio astronomy, wireless networking, weather forecasting, Bluetooth, GPS and in the medical field in a host of ways, including cancer treatment. While studying microwave engineering, you will be learning about its various applications, design of the system, circuits and its components. Microwave engineering thus provides for a wide array of opportunities for establishing a rewarding career.

Eligibility and course duration


B.E. or B.Tech in Electronics and Communication engineering and other related fields. Others with qualification such as MSc or AMIE in Electronics too may apply for the course. Entry to the course is through a valid GATE score. Marks in graduation too are accounted for.

Duration of the program is 2 years.

More about the course


The M.Tech program in Microwave Engineering is offered by some of the leading engineering institutes in the country, including the IITs. As is apparent from its numerous applications, microwaves have distinct advantages over other electromagnetic waves, especially because of its short wavelength. The short wavelengths allow the use of small sized antennas and low power transmitters that are quite effective for various radar and communication links. Microwaves are suitable for point to point communication because it supports larger bandwidth, which results in more information being transmitted. More antenna gain, antenna sizes are reduced and low power consumption because of higher frequencies.

Some of the topics that are taken up for study in this field are- electromagnetic engineering, antenna theory, microwave antenna, radar systems engineering, microwave integrated circuits, satellite radio navigation and microwave systems lab.

Job opportunities


M.Tech in microwave and radar engineering opens up job opportunities in diverse fields. Some of the best jobs in this field are in industries and sectors that deal with wireless communication, navigation equipment like GPS and radars. One may also work in fields such as radio astronomy, medical electronics, semiconductor processing, defence and the food industry. Microwave engineering provides for excellent opportunities for research. You can thus take up a PhD program in this field. That will also help you to take up teaching as a career in universities.
